As part of the Communications & Community Impact team, the Communications Strategist provides strategic communications support across the organization, connecting employees with our purpose, strategy, values, and culture. This role supports communications for complex and sensitive business initiatives, navigating difficult topics while maintaining trust and clarity. They shape how messages land organization-wide, and externally. This role supports all functional areas of Communications, with key experience in digital communications and media relations.
Major Responsibilities:
Act as a trusted senior communications advisor to leaders and business partners, providing expert guidance, counsel, and coaching to support business, operational, and change initiatives.
Supporting all functional areas of Communications including:
Internal communications: Contribute to the evolution and execution of our internal communications strategy, ensuring work aligns with Corporate Affairs priorities and enterprise objectives, under the direction of the Manager, Internal Communications.
Digital communications: Supports the execution of the social media strategy bringing at least three years of social media experience.
This includes developing and delivering social media content strategies and storytelling that bring complex, high‑profile initiatives to life for external audience in ways that are clear, relevant, and aligned with our brand, narrative, and values.
Media relations and external communications: Support the execution of the media relations strategy including writing key messages, responding to media requests when required.
Crisis Communications: Provide backup support for internal crisis communications, including participation in the Crisis Communications Response Team (CCRT) and on‑call social media rotation as required.
Other communications duties as required.
